Mandibles and maxillae of Parastasia ferrieri. A. Left mandible, dorsal surface; b Right mandible, dorsal surface; C. Right mandible, ventral surface; D. Left mandible, ventral surface; E. Maxillae and labia, ventral surface, insert showing the magnification of maxillary palpus; F. Maxilla, labia, and hypopharynx, dorsal surface. AC, acia; CAR, cardo; DC, dorsal carina; DO, digitiform organ; GL, glossa; HS, hypopharyngeal sclerome; IC, incisor; LL, lateral lobe; LP, labial palpus; M, mola; MP, maxillary palpus; PC, penicillus; PM, postmentum; PR, precoila; PRM, prementum; SC, scobis; ST, stridulatory teeth; STA, stridulatory area; SP, stipes; TP, truncate process; VP, ventral process.
